Aurora Borealis / Northern Lights PhotographyThis is a collection of Aurora Borealis / Northern Lights Photography that I have take over the years. 1 Here was my first try at photographing the Aurora Borealis Or Northern Lights from October 25th, 2001. These Northern Lights Photographs were shot on the south side of Lake Waconia in Waconia MN. The images are negative scans from C41 35MM film. I remember when this event happened because it was right after the terror attacks of 9/11/2001 and the Aurora Borealis was visible in the southern United States so people were wondering if we were under attack again since the sky turned red. 2 Here is a collection of Aurora Borealis or Northern Lights photography from 02/18/2005 from a secret spot I have that is north of the Twin Cities and in a nice out of the way spot that is perfect for watching the Auroras. 3 Here is a collection of Aurora Borealis or Northern Lights photography from 05/15/2005 that I shot just south of Hutchinson, MN.
